CORPORATE OVERVIEW

Cubex is an industry leading drill rig manufacturer focused on the design and service support of a wide range of underground in-the-hole (ITH), and geo-technical drilling equipment. Over 30 years in business, the company has expanded progressively with leading edge equipment designed for a wide variety of drilling applications. Cubex has received ISO 9001 certification.
Cubex drills are designed from a common set of modular components that allow the company to provide machines and service support for many different types of mining and geo-technical drilling applications around the world. Our company’s operations focus on two main areas:
- Drills built by Cubex are known globally for reliability and versatility, and are suitable for drilling long and accurate holes. These drills are available in either tracked or rubber-tired versions, designed with the flexibility to be configured for a wide variety of mining applications. Appropriately fitted with articulated frames, onboard air / water boosters, and remote drilling capabilities, these drills can consistently and safely produce thousands of tons per man shift.
- Cubex Air and Water Boosters are known within the industry for maintaining exceptionally high-pressure and high cubic feet per minute (cfm). In 1986, Cubex was the first company to introduce 350 psi (24.1 bar) air to the underground mining industry. Cubex boosters make the company’s underground and surface drills highly productive by using either high pressure air or water to effectively drill long, straight holes.

Our History
For more than 30 years, Cubex has been actively involved in the contracting of services, supplying of capital equipment, and in designing and manufacturing equipment for the mining industry around the world. Since the acquisition of the Megamatic Drill Division from TRW Mission Manufacturing Company, Cubex has moved aggressively into the international mining market. Today, there are Cubex Megamatic drills operating successfully in practically every major mining area around the world.
Our ultimate objective is to provide our customers the means to produce correctly-sized broken ore. Toward this end, Cubex has designed a drilling machine to safely and efficiently drill long, accurate holes in any direction. Cubex Megamatic drills have been designed around a common group of components that can be assembled in a variety of configurations, from rubber-tired to track, diesel and/or electric, ITC and/or top-hammer.
In 2004, we began producing a convertible drill, Megamatic 6200H, that can be easily converted from a hydraulic top hammer to ITH drilling. We have recently concluded field trials on a newly designed rotary head that will accommodate high pressure water hammer drilling while still retaining our patented spline piston breakout system.
All our drill models are capable of, and have successfully performed, a wide variety of underground drilling applications.
Cubex Limited has a broad knowledge of the drilling industry that goes to its roots. Twenty-five years ago, the company started out as a drilling contractor. Today, the company is still contracting its drilling services to the oil field industry, by supplying men and equipment for specialized air drilling services to the oil industry around the world. Each Megamatic drill produced reflects the successful blending of engineering excellence with the application realities of the job site.
